As a result of their coordinated terrorist effort, stories like this are common: “Baby Seriously Injured in Muslim Rock Ambush.”

A two-year-old baby was seriously injured Thursday when Muslim terrorists hurled rocks at the car she was in, at the entrance to the Armon Hanatziv neighborhood in southern Jerusalem. …

Refael Herbst, an MDA paramedic who treated the girl, said: “When we arrived we saw a woman holding a baby aged about 2 years, with a bleeding wound in her head. She was apathetic and in a foggy state of consciousness. We gave her medical treatment on the spot. We were told she had been hit by a large rock as she was traveling in the car with her mother and two brothers, who sat beside her in the car’s back seat.”

This news story is a follow-up on the attack:

Speaking to Channel 2 Friday, her mother said that despite the seriousness of her injuries, little Avigail was making a slow but steady recovery. She and her husband, however were still struggling to come to terms with what had happened.

“Avigail will be OK,” said Shirin Ben-Tzion, “She has fractures to her skull and we now are just waiting.” …

Soon after the attack police arrested 4 Arab suspects aged 15-20 on suspicion of throwing the rocks which injured Avigail. The suspects were brought to court Friday morning to extend their remand.

Referring to her attackers, mother Shirin was scathing:

“I can’t even speak of them as human beings. These are people who consiously chose to harm children – I have nothing to say about them,” she said.
